Abstract

The invention discloses a kind of push-pull mechanisms for busway inserting case, including fixing seat, lead screw, movable plate, fixing clip, rocking bar.Fixing seat and fixing clip cooperation are fixed on bus duct upper cover plate when use.By shaking rocking bar clockwise, lead screw rotation drives movable plate to travel forward, jack box is pushed to advance along bus slot cover board.By shaking rocking bar counterclockwise, lead screw rotation drives movable plate to move backward, and dragging jack box is retreated along bus slot cover board.It is to push jack box to move forward by rubber pad when jack box being pushed to carry out grafting with bus duct forward, in grafting, rubber pad can play good buffer function, prevent excessive grafting damage equipment;And when pulling jack box far from bus duct, it is to be driven by buckle, movement speed is fast, easy to operate.

Background technique
Modern high-rise building and large-scale workshop need huge electric energy, and in face of hundreds and thousands of peaces needed for this huge load The powerful electric current of training will select safe and reliable transmission equipment, and bus-bar system is to select well.Bus duct system is one The power distribution equipment of a efficient conveying electric current, has especially adapted to higher and higher building and large-scale plant economical rationality wiring It needs.Bus duct is new circuit mode developed by the U.S., referred to as " Bus-Way-System ", it is with copper or aluminium As conductor, with non-alkene insulating supporting, be then attached in metallic channel and the novel conductor that is formed.
Nowadays at indispensable wiring mode in the electrical equipments such as skyscraper, factory, electric system.Due to big The needs of the various building electric power such as building, factory, need to take out by the electric energy in bus duct using jack box, and due to factory Interim power-off cost is too big, generally requires in case of constant power, jack box is connected with bus duct, this just brings centainly Security risk.

Specific embodiment
In order to deepen the understanding of the present invention, below in conjunction with embodiment and attached drawing, the invention will be further described, should The examples are only for explaining the invention, is not intended to limit the scope of the present invention..
As Figure 2-3, a kind of push-pull mechanism for busway inserting case, including fixing seat 4, fixing clip 6 and silk Thick stick 3;The fixing seat 4 is located at the top of bus duct 2, the fixing clip 6 altogether there are four.
Fixing clip 6 is L-shaped, and the bottom of fixing clip 6 is connected in the protrusion of 2 side wall of bus duct, the top of fixing clip 6 Portion is connected by clamping screw (not shown) with the bottom of fixing seat 4, and the end of the lead screw 3 passes through fixing seat 4 and shakes Bar 5 is connected, the rocking bar 5 and the rotatable connection of fixing seat 4, is arranged with feed screw nut, the feed screw nut on lead screw 3 It is connected by connecting rod with movable plate, rubber pad 7 is connected on the movable plate, the outer wall of the rubber pad 7 is tapered, rubber pad 7 material is polyurethane.
The head of rubber pad 7 is connected on the outer wall of jack box 1, and buckle is connected on the connecting rod, the buckle 8 Head is equipped with U-shaped bayonet, and the U-shaped bayonet and the limited post of 1 end of jack box are mutually clamped, and the tail portion of the buckle 8 is logical Bolt is crossed to be connected with connecting rod.
As shown in Figure 1, problem to be solved is how jack box 1 moving forward the L shape being inserted on bus duct 2 In bulge-structure, or when being not necessarily to electricity consumption, jack box 1 is moved backward, is sailed out of from the L shape bulge-structure on bus duct 2.
Fixing seat 4 and the cooperation of fixing clip 6 are fixed on bus duct upper cover plate when use.Wherein, clamping screw is (in figure Do not show) it is screwed in threaded hole 9 by screw thread.
By shaking rocking bar 5 clockwise, the rotation of lead screw 3 drives movable plate to travel forward, pushes jack box 1 along bus slot cover Plate advances.By shaking rocking bar 5 counterclockwise, the rotation of lead screw 3 drives movable plate to move backward, drags jack box 1 along bus slot cover Plate retreats.
